Drainpipes for rock concerts
Looking for an outfit for the next festival? It should be able do it all and look mega casual at the same time. Black drainpipe trousers are your go-to clothing item. Our favourite are high-waisted jeans with a used look. With platform boots you can navigate your dry feet over muddy meadows. Add a black tank top and a plaid lumberjack shirt for crisp evenings – and during the day tie it loosely around your hips. For authentic 90s punk chic, add a choker and provocative smokey eyes.
Working woman
In the office you show a whole other side of yourself. Skinny jeans go with and are enhanced by simple leather pumps, a chiffon blouse and a blazer. An elegant business bag completes the look. Too plain for you? A silk scarf or a bag charm are inspired, discreet elements than can be added to a rather formal look. A tip with regard to colour choice: In the office, dark, even washes with colour-matching seams have an especially good look.
A romance in jeans
When it comes to dating, we're getting familiar with the romantic streak of slim-fit jeans. Medium and light washes produce delicate tones. Match it with dainty ballet flats, a flouncy blouse and playful boho jewellery. Warm and neutral tones contrast with the denim's cool blue. This prevents the look from coming across as boring. With an oversize cardigan and a trendy saddlebag, you can still maintain the look during the transition between seasons.
Party girl
For going out, skinny jeans provide a look of pure glamour. Evening is the time for denim in night blue, black or with a metallic look. With this outfit, however, it's not the pants that are the focus. They yield the stage to exciting party tops and accessories. Combine them, for example, with sophisticated crop tops, transparent blouses or glittering sequin bodysuits. Match it with metallic-look high heels and lavish earrings.
Let's play!
Are you looking for the perfect look for afternoons in the park with friends? The good thing is that slim-fit jeans have a sporty look. You can play around with contrasts: skinny jeans with a bulky college jacket, high waist with a crop top, or ripped jeans with spotless trainers. Contrasts can make for an exciting look.

FAQs
What is the difference between slim fit and skinny jeans?
Denim pants come in a variety of styles, from wide baggies to extremely narrow skinny jeans. With gradations such as slim, skinny and super skinny, manufacturers are giving us more stylistic freedom. This means that every fashionista will find exactly the shape that she wants. Slim fit is mostly cut so that it fits close to the body and is only slightly tapered at the bottom. Skinny jeans usually have an even narrower leg and a close-fitting hem.
What shoes can I wear with skinny jeans?
When it comes footwear with skinny jeans there are actually no limits to what you can choose. Trainers look sporty, ballet flats accentuate the silhouette and pumps give your outfit a chic look. There's only one thing that's difficult: wearing ankle boots under the hem. So if you want to wear ankle-high boots with super tight jeans, choose ones with a 7/8 length, or you could fold the hem up.
What should you do if your skinny jeans are too tight?
Even tight-fitting jeans get a little looser as you're wearing them. As a result, they do adapt to your body a little bit. However, you have to get into them first: the tricks that we women use to do this are legendary. From bouncing around to lying down and holding our breath, we can get pretty inventive. It's still exhausting. If you don't want to put on a performance every time you wear them, you should avoid two things: 1. hot wash programmes and 2. the dryer. The heat causes the fibres to shrink more than they already do during washing. For this reason, you should wash the pants at a maximum of 30°C and let them air dry, so they're easier to get into.
